Smartphone Player's Using Online Portal Based Sell is Going to Lose Market Share in Coming Months in India

04:20:00 Add Comment

Indian Smartphone sell through mechanism is again taking a U turn towards the retail segment. It is a known fact about Indian consumer that they love to get attracted towards the discount and never loses that opportunity. The sudden growth in online segment fueled by investor money and subsequent rush by those online players to attract userbase landed many International as well as domestic Smartphone companies to mint out the sell. The Online industry also understood it well that Mobile Smartphone and accessories is one of the area which will bring user onto their portal and it happened.

The international players more specifically tapped Online companies to enter into Indian market as well as to grab the market share without losing anything. On a contrary, Online companies lost millions of $ to gain as well as retain the userbase.

The slide in online companies funding forced them to reduce the discounting which is now reflecting in their market share going down to 31% from 37 % as per 91mobile.com  published report. Companies like One plus, LeEco, Cool pad, lenovo, In Focus and host of other companies heavily relies on Online companies like Flipkart, Amazon, Snap Deal as well as smaller player for the major chunk of their sale through exclusive launch of their Smartphone through mentioned E-Commerce  portal. The reduction is discounting will neutralize the E-Commerce portal based pricingwith retail pricing.


It is evident that in coming months, Smartphone player's relying heavily on E-Commerce portal will see drastic fall in their sell and it may lead to recalibration of market leaders to laggards

Is Indian Mobile Industry Undergoing Bubble Mode - Threat for International Brand

03:08:00 Add Comment


The falling economy in China took a major toll on Device ODM and OEM market place. The Mobility device sales including Smartphone are slowing down. The manufacturing capacity is higher than the market demand which also include the export market. The pressure on the financial forced many ODM to look towards the international market as OEM to keep running their assembly lines. Flushed with cash reserve many big names of China Smartphone segment started knocking Indian market. The extraordinary boom in e-commerce market segment of India and the players intention to grab the userbase were taken as opportunity by Chinese players to enter Indian market. One plus, Xiaomi, Meizu, Qiku, Coolpad, LeEco, Phicomm,Oppo, Vivo all entered into Indian marketplace through Online channel while collaborating with local Device servicing companies. The Discount offered by e-Commerce portal gave them instant access to broader reach to the market place. Being an ODM also, they were managed to keep the price of the device lower compared to Home grown Indian brands. The change in market dynamics dented the sales of Indian brands in big way and they scrambled to realign their strategy.

Vivo and Oppo infact opened their wallet and went for carpet promotion of their product whereas new entrant like LeEco and well established brand Gionee also went for advertisement route. On a contrary, Indian Brand played it strategically an pulled down their advertisement money to conserve their cash in order to be in the market place for long.
